2012 KTM 690 ENDURO R, 2012 KTM 690 ENDURO R, I hate to see it go but just cant seem to find the time to ride. Purchased in January of this year with 3 miles on it (from the tuning). All miles have been on pavement and only for the purpose of keeping the fluids moving through it. Never seen the dirt, never dropped, tires still have the little strands on them. I have put on a skid plate, 1.5 inch Kouba lowering link, FMF Titanium pipe, and it has been professionally mapped, by SMS racing in Denton, Tx were the bike was purchased. Had hopes to do the Trans America Trail, but going to put that on hold a year or so and hate to see the bike just sit. I have all the original paperwork and parts. (I think I even have the little plastic covers that go over the instrument cluster and clutch cover. I have just about 1,000 in extras on this bike. It was good to catch up with my old mate Daryl Beattie last weekend in Misano. Daryl was pushing Mick Doohan hard for the 500cc World Championship in 1995 until he high sided and broke his collar bone in Assen mid way through the year. He eventually finished runner up in the series but then some fairly big tumbles from his Lucky Strike Suzuki in 1996 brought his career to a premature end.

Day 3 Dakar 2014: Barreda Maintains Overall Lead, Despres Catches Up

Tue, 07 Jan 2014

Joan Barreda won his second special stage this year and now boasts a lead of more than 13 minutes over Cyril Despres and Marc Coma, the two other beneficiaries of a particularly decisive stage. Today’s stage, part one of the first marathon stage with no team service, was characterized by the highest ever racing altitude in Dakar history. Facing the 22,841 foot summit of the Aconcagua, South America´s highest mountain, the motorcycle riders had to cross a pass over 14,107 feet in elevation in trial-like conditions.

Helen Kurt Caselli Send-Off Attracts Thousands

Fri, 20 Dec 2013

In a touching tribute to Kurt Caselli, one of America’s brightest off-road racing stars, who tragically lost his life in a crash while competing in the Baja 1000, a gathering of over 2000 people descended upon Glen Helen Raceway to pay their final respects in a rolling tribute. The line of cars stretching back to the nearby freeway was a fitting reminder of just how many lives Caselli touched and how important a figure he was to many. Caselli’s KTM crew and teammates were just some of the many who came to pay their respects and take a ride-out in Kurt’s honor with his mom Nancy and fiancée Sarah at the head of the vast pack of motorcyclists. Motocrossers like Dean Wilson, Blake Baggett, Cole Seely and then other luminaries like AMA Superbike racer Chris Fillmore and off-roaders like Destry Abbott were part of the group.
